The solitariness of the unworshipped godWe find all this out when Sheriff Mills calls Sam to tell him that mummified bodies are turning up in Cleveland . Turns out we ’re divvy up with one of those “ god who used to be worship but now has almost zero followers and therefore almost zero power ” deal . The god in question is Chronos , played tastefully by Jason Dohring ( Logan from Veronica Mars ) . Most of the sentence Chronos jump out around in prison term , but if he want to learn where he extend , he needs three human sacrifices to commence his timey wimey motors . The mummified bodies are what he leaves behind .

The twist in all this is that somehow Chronos managed to find a woman he loved , in 1944 . Every time he ’s yanked out from that year , he has to draw the life story out of three people to get back . It just so find that his latest victims are in 2012 . When Dean strain to cease him from murdering his last victim , Dean is swept back in meter with Chronos . He find out himself on a 1940s street , gun in hand , and is immediately whisk to the police station where he meets Eliot Ness . Then two of them track down Chronos , while Sam and Mills attempt to figure out how to convey Dean back to the time to come .
